I also had my pacemaker fitted in February, took 6-8 weeks to get over it but now I would say apart from a slight twinge if I overstretch my arm or shoulder I really don't know it's there.
I would get onto your pacing clinic and ask for a review.
Hi I had ICD fitted first week February the first few weeks was a bit sore but after that it’s fine. Doesn’t hurt mostly but you know it’s there and sometimes at the end of the day if I’ve really done too much my shoulder gets sore the other day I was laying some paving stones about 10 of them that night my shoulder was sore.
Hi when I got my icd fitted I ended up with a frozen shoulder, it was agony for months, I got physio and an injection for it and it cleared up fine, it was only my left shoulder, its mabe worth getting that checked out, your gp might be able to help, char
